An excellent choice if you're keen to pursue an area like medicine or allied health, the Clinical Health major will equip you with all the prerequisites that will enable you to be ready for a fulfilling clinical career.
You'll gain an in-depth understanding of health systems and services, health policy and working effectively with communities.
